How Detox Works in Sheridan Lake, Colorado

For a lot of clients in a drug and alcohol addiction rehabilitation program, the initial stages of detoxification can be intense. As a direct result, the program may have mental health and medical professionals standing by to provide you with the effective support, management, and monitoring you require as your body gets rid of the drugs and alcohol you used to take.

For example, several hours following administration of your last heroin dose, you may experience withdrawal, which could be symptomized by:

  • Agitation
  • Anxiety
  • Excessive yawning
  • Increasing tearing of the eyes
  • Difficulty sleeping
  • Muscle aches
  • Runny nose
  • Sweating

Even though you may think that these symptoms will not threaten your life, it is likely they may be so unbearable that you would be inclined to begin abusing heroin again. This is why you should have access to medical and mental health care while enduring detoxification.

In addition, you may need to endure other issues when you check into a detoxification center - especially in the initial couple of hours after your last dose of the drugs your body developed dependence on.

During this time, the detox facility in Sheridan Lake will address the most urgent of these problems first before achieving total stability. Specific problems you may experience may include:

  • Threat to self
  • Medical illness
  • Injury
  • Violence
  • Symptoms of psychosis

You may also feel intense cravings for your drug of choice. To ensure that you do not relapse, the detox might administer specific replacement drugs or taper you off from these substances.
